222/224 Custom grind cam question
Greetings to all,
Guys I need you all's expertise on ordering a costume grind comp cam for
my 5.3L Silvy. As of this moment the truck consists of most of the bolt-ons. What it is lacking is a built 4l60 with a performance torque converter and the cam I am about to order to complete my N/A set up.
The cam that I'm ordering is the 222/224 XER @ 112 LSA and am also ordering the 918 springs and 7.40" TSP pushrods.
My question to you is what do I select the Intake centerline to be? Should it be the same as the Lobe separation angle?
My options are 106 ICL through 118ICL.

It's my understanding that you choose your ICL depending on how many degrees you want to advance or retard the cam, example, if you wanted the cam with 4* of advance ground in, and you have a 112 LSA, you'd want a 108 ICL.

The advance ground (ICL) into the cam helps determine the DCR of the cam. the DCR determines the TQ, where it start and how much it will make... Do your research and calculations...
Also the lobe you get should be determined on the type of heads you have. Higher flowing heads can benefit from more lift...
